InterDigital's Board of Directors Declares Regular Quarterly Cash Dividend, Increases Stock Buyback Authorization
June 11, 2015 4:30 PM EDTWILMINGTON, Del., June 11, 2015 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- InterDigital, Inc. (Nasdaq: IDCC), a wireless research and development company, today announced that its Board of Directors has declared a regular quarterly cash dividend, as well as increased its existing stock repurchase program by $100 million.
The regular quarterly cash dividend of $0.20 per share on the companys common stock will be payable on July 22, 2015 to shareholders of record at the close of business on July 8, 2015.
